That’s why the federal government created the Affordable Connectivity Program, or ACP. If you or your kids qualify for pretty much any sort of federal aid, you can probably also qualify for a discount on your internet service and a one-time rebate on a new device. The funding for the government’s Affordable Connectivity Program is set to run out in April unless it’s renewed. For now, they’ve suspended new signups.
